    10, ST STEPHENS GREEN, CANTERBURY, CT2 7JU

    This semi-detached freehold property on St Stephens Green last sold in June 2022 for £385,000. Based on price growth in the CT2 district since then, its estimated current value is £369,368 — placing it in the 62nd percentile nationally and the 59th percentile within CT2. The property covers 66 m² (710 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£5,596 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— CT2

    CT2 covers central Canterbury and surrounding villages in East Kent, situated between the historic city centre and the surrounding rural hinterland. The area blends university-linked student accommodation with established residential neighbourhoods and appeals to both young professionals and families seeking proximity to Canterbury's cultural and economic amenities.
